Job Description
The Global Forwarding Executive prospects, develops, and secures new international freight forwarding customer relationships to grow profitable business. This position is primarily responsible for acquiring new customers to build a portfolio of accounts, and for developing and maintaining that portfolio over time. This role requires a high degree of responsibility and exposure to numerous aspects of the transportation industry, including pricing, sales, systems and tools, marketing, customer needs, and all modes of freight movement. This position collaborates with the International and Sales teams to strengthen external customer acquisition efforts. This role is responsible for managing prioritized leads and mid-size accounts, running customized Datamyne targets, and driving prospecting initiatives to attract and acquire new client business at a profitable level. Serving as the main sales resource, this role plays a key role in generating significant international business growth within the assigned market.

About ArcBest

ArcBest is a logistics company that provides transportation and supply chain solutions to businesses of all sizes. The company was founded in 1923 as a small freight hauler and has since grown into a leading provider of logistics services in North America. ArcBest's services include less-than-truckload (LTL) shipping, truckload (TL) shipping, expedited shipping, warehousing, and logistics consulting. The company operates a fleet of over 5,000 tractors and 20,000 trailers and has a network of more than 240 service centers throughout North America. ArcBest is committed to sustainability and has implemented initiatives to reduce its environmental impact and increase its social responsibility.
